Color Name: Medium Spring Bud

What is hex #C6DB80 Color?

Medium Spring Bud (Hex code: C6DB80)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#C6DB80 is Medium Spring Bud. The RGB values are (198, 219, 128) which means it is composed of 36% red, 40% green and 23%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:10 M:0 Y:42 K:14. In the HSV/HSB scale, #C6DB80 has a hue of 74°, 42% saturation and a brightness value of 86%.

Complementary Palette

The complement of #C6DB80 is #9580DB which is called Medium Purple.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#C6DB80 color is offered by #9580DB.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. Studies have shown that contrasting color palette is the best way to grab a viewer's attention.

Analogous Palette

The analogous colors of #C6DB80 are #99DB80 and #DBC380, called Light Green and Burlywood, respectively. In the RGB color wheel, they are located to the right and left of #C6DB80 with a 30° separation. An analogous color palette is extremely soothing to the eyes and works wonders if your main color is soft or pastel.

Split-Complementary Palette

As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#C6DB80 are #8099DB (Vista Blue) and #C380DB (Lavender (Floral)).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.

Triadic Palette

#C6DB80 triadic color palette has three colors each of which is separated by 120° in the RGB wheel. Thus, #80C6DB (Dark Sky Blue) and #DB80C6 (Middle Purple) along with #C6DB80, our main color, create a stunning and beautiful triadic palette with the maximum variation in hue and, therefore, offering the best possible contrast when taken together.

Tetradic Palette

The tetradic palette of #C6DB80 has #80C6DB (Dark Sky Blue), #9580DB (Medium Purple) and #DB9580 (Dark Salmon). A tetradic color palette is complex and, in most cases, should not be used off-the-shelf. We suggest tweaking the colors a little bit to achieve desired results.

Square Palette

The square color palette of #C6DB80 contains #80DBC3 (Pearl Aqua), #9580DB (Medium Purple) and #DB8099 (Shimmering Blush). Quite like triadic, the hues in a square palette are at the maximum distance from each other, which is 90°.
Note: For several colors purposes, a square palette may look much better than the tetrad color palette.
